Essaouira and Tetouan Pool Their Assets for New Generation Partnership (Azoulay)

Essaouira and Tetouan Pool Their Assets for New Generation Partnership (Azoulay)

“Rooted in the depth and wealth of their respective histories, in their shared choice of the centrality of culture and the arts at the heart of their priorities, and faithful to their age-old traditions of openness to the world, Essaouira and Tetouan have every reason to pool their assets and ambitions to do more and better together today and tomorrow,” Azoulay emphasized on the occasion of the tribute paid to him by Tetouan as part of the 1st edition of the “Soul of Al Andalus” symposium.

Highlighting “the inclusive, proactive and innovative nature of this intra-territorial partnership,” HM the King's Advisor welcomed “the consensual mobilization of the Executive, elected officials and civil society, committed and united to giving this new-generation partnership every chance of success and sustainability.”

“The presence of almost 1,500 people in the room this evening is impressive, and embodies the support of as many people as possible for the prospects emerging along the path that Essaouira and Tetouan have chosen to travel together,” emphasized HM the King's Advisor.

“By demonstrating their determination to make the diversity of our spiritualities and cultural traditions the central engine of our social modernity, we are together giving its most beautiful colors to the historic leadership that Morocco holds today within the Community of Nations, a leadership forged, nurtured and driven by HM King Mohammed VI in a time and space where, all around us, the regressions and archaisms of exclusion are flourishing,” added Azoulay in conclusion, inviting the attendees to “make their own the exemplary nature of this Moroccan reality, which everyone must appreciate.”

Organized by the communes of Tetouan and Essaouira, the Abdelmalek Essaâdi University, the Tamaghrabit Foundation, the Essaouira-Mogador Association, and the Center for Studies and Research on Hebraic Culture and Law (Bayt Dakira), the objective of the “Soul of Al Andalus” symposium is to highlight the role of the two cities in preserving the tangible and intangible heritage of Morocco, each being a unique symbol of the mixing of cultures and the coexistence of different civilizations.

The launch ceremony of the 1st edition of this Symposium was marked by a vibrant tribute to Azoulay for his constant and tireless support for cultural initiatives that highlight the diversity of the plural, unique and indivisible Moroccan identity, and for his efforts in favor of the values of peace, tolerance and coexistence.

It was also marked by the signing of a memorandum of understanding on the development of the old “Al Azhar” bus station in Tetouan, which will house the Tetouan-Essaouira University of Cultural and Heritage Sciences.

“Unprecedented, legitimate and promising, the Tetouan-Essaouira partnership crossed a decisive threshold this weekend with the joint launch of the University of Cultural and Heritage Sciences project,” André Azoulay, Advisor to HM the King and Founding President of the Essaouira-Mogador Association, said last night in Tetouan.
